
More than 90% of shoppers use the internet to research products before making final purchase decisions, but consumers said they were motivated to begin an online search only after viewing traditional forms of advertising such as magazine, newspaper and television ads.
This, according to a recent analysis of BIGresearch’s Simultaneous Media Survey conducted for the Retails Advertising and Marketing Association. The surveym which measured consumption across media and retail channels by more than 15,000 consumers, was conducted in November and December 2006.
